Your Capabilities and Credentials

Experience managing healthcare clients.
Experience leading or performing field investigations to analyze existing conditions, power system studies including short-circuit analysis, protective device coordination and arc-flash, and load calculations.
Supports project requirements including basis-of-design narratives, cost estimates, drawing documentation, systems design, and technical specifications.
Leading and managing healthcare delivery teams; designing Electrical systems for Healthcare Facilities and built environment.
Training and professional experience in project management.
Client consulting experience.
Understanding and implementation of the principles of project management.
Ability to manage clients, projects, fee, scope and teams to achieve budget, schedule and deliverable objectives while meeting key stakeholder critical success factors.
Fundamental understanding of the current NFPA 72, 99, 101 and 110, Colorado state and local building codes and the FGI Guidelines as they specifically apply to Hospitals, ambulatory surgical centers, and medical office buildings.
Familiarity with, and ability to produce, project-related documents and documentation standards required of a Project Manager.
Deep understanding of healthcare electrical and low voltage systems.
Familiarity with and ability to apply sustainable design principles within projects while maintaining the process driven requirements of healthcare facilities.
Strong client communication and interpersonal skills.
Ability to apply logic, reasoning, and organizational skills to structure concepts and ideas into projects.
Knowledge and experience to identify and manage items of risk that may occur on projects.
Knowledge and experience to identify and manage potential unanticipated scope.
Functional knowledge of BIM software; in particular, Revit MEP.
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office.
Possess a valid driver's license with a good driving record.

Education and Experience

Bachelor's degree or equivalent in related field
Minimum 7 or more years of relevant experience; or equivalent combination of education and experience and/or demonstrated skills.
Professional Engineering license preferred.
Project Management Professional certification, LEED AP credential and familiarity with various construction delivery process, such as Design assist and Design-Build are a plus.
